<p>What's it like to crowd-surf at a music festival in a wheelchair? How does someone with ADHD survive a Monday morning inbox? And what does gaming look like when you’re blind? </p><p>Freaks No More! is a podcast about visible and invisible disabilities, neurodiversity, and inclusion. Following the motto "nothing about us without us", people with disabilities and neurodivergent voices share their personal stories and social perspectives. </p><p>Freaks No More! fights stigma and gives a platform to lived experiences, making diversity and accessibility part of the conversation. By the end of each episode, host Vicky Hristova and their guests walk away with something new - a new way to think about the word "disability", a fresh perspective on empathy, or a simple reminder to be just a little bit more kind.</p>

How a bionic arm changed the way people treat me

What happens when the world sees you as "warm", but not competent? In this episode, Prof. Dr. Bertolt Meyer reveals the psychology behind disability stereotypes, how a €110,000 bionic arm changed the way strangers treated him, and how he uses SynLimb, a device that lets him control music with his body.

Why were disabled people always the villains on TV?

René grew up without ever seeing someone like himself on TV. He saw people with disabilities portrayed as angry, broken or dangerous. So he decided to change it: René helped create Elin, the first character with a visible disability in the German version of Sesame Street.

Chronic illness doesn't live by a set of rules

In this episode of Freaks No More!, content creator and model Jenni, aka "Chronically Jenni", shares her journey to becoming an advocate for people with chronic illness. Jenni opens up about the realities of living with EDS and POTS, medical gaslighting and learning to work with her body instead of against it.
